The new cycle of the World Test Championship has started, and the first match of the new cycle was between Sri Lanka and Bangladesh. Eventually, the date for the first match was 17th June 2025, whereas the final will be in the month of June 2027, as it is a two-year cycle. The venue for the final is the iconic Lord’s Stadium in London. Let us look at the updated points table of the WTC 2025–27 cycle.
There are a total of nine teams that will play and compete in this cycle of the World Test Championship, starting from 2025 and ending in 2027. Basically, the teams are India, Australia, Bangladesh, England, New Zealand, Pakistan, South Africa, Sri Lanka, and the West Indies. There will be a total of 74 test matches across the two years of the cycle.
The last edition of the World Test Championship was the third edition of the competition. South Africa was playing against Australia in the final. Finally, South Africa had their hands on the ICC Trophy after almost 27 years. They won the match by five wickets, chasing a target of 282. New Zealand won the first edition of the World Test Championship, whereas Australia won the second edition of the World Test Championship. Sadly, India were the runner-up teams both times.

WTC 2025–27 Points Table Updated: Who’s Leading After India’s Historic Win?
As things stand, Australia is sitting at the top of the WTC 2025–27 Points Table, winning both games against the West Indies. Sri Lanka is sitting in second place with one win and one draw. India and England share the third place, with both teams having the same points and winning percentile. Bangladesh has one loss and one draw, which puts them in the fifth position. West Indies lost both matches. New Zealand, South Africa, and Pakistan have not played any matches so far.
WTC 2025–27 Points Table as of 7th July 2025
Rank | Team | M | W | L | T | D | Pts. | Pct. |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
1 | Australia | 2 | 2 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 24 | 100.00 |
2 | Sri Lanka | 2 | 1 | 0 | 0 | 1 | 16 | 66.66 |
3 | India | 2 | 1 | 1 | 0 | 0 | 12 | 50.00 |
4 | England | 2 | 1 | 1 | 0 | 0 | 12 | 50.00 |
5 | Bangladesh | 2 | 0 | 1 | 0 | 1 | 4 | 16.66 |
6 | West Indies | 2 | 0 | 2 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0.00 |
7 | New Zealand |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0.00 |
8 | Pakistan |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0.00 |
9 | South Africa |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0.00 |
